Cart Cart (0)

821150KA70 Toyata 2012-2015 Wiring and Clamp Brand NewGenuine Parts (Unit/1pc.)

Tags : 821150KA70 Toyata 2012-2015 Wiring and Clamp Brand NewGenuine Parts (Unit/1pc.)

view